发明名称 Software and methods to detect and correct data structure
摘要 Methods to detect and correct bit errors in data include the steps of specifying to a compiler a storage area with a variable wherein the variable includes a data value corresponding to its data size and an error checking code, calculating an error checking code value indicative of the corresponding data structure value, storing the variable with the error checking code value, retrieving the variable upon demand, detecting an error on the data value using the error checking code value, and correcting the error upon detection of an error on the data value. Further steps may include storing and retrieving the data structure directly onto the storage area without additional encoding and decoding circuitry, encoding and decoding the data structure without altering the data structure format during storing and retrieving from the storage area, or detecting and correcting double bit errors. Software for the methods is provided on or in a computer readable medium.
申请公布号 EP1870807(A2) 申请公布日期 2007.12.26
申请号 EP20070010205 申请日期 2007.05.23
申请人 SCHWEITZER ENGINEERING LABORATORIES, INC. 发明人 COOPER, FRANCIS JAMES
分类号 G06F11/10 主分类号 G06F11/10
代理机构 代理人
主权项
地址